Output ddab5307565d51fc3776edec47f71bd5804c7210e38f8856db731d971c193e28:0

value
2699998449
script pubkey
OP_0 OP_PUSHBYTES_20 f099172d92925e313e64915d1f08f495ab91cb36
address
tb1q7zv3wtvjjf0rz0nyj9w37z85jk4erjekm3nmpf
transaction
ddab5307565d51fc3776edec47f71bd5804c7210e38f8856db731d971c193e28
confirmations
131470
spent
true